Part Overview

The MCR01MZPJ331 is a 330 Ohm ±5% thick film chip resistor in 0402 (1005 Metric) package rated for 1/16W (0.063W) power dissipation. Manufactured by Rohm Semiconductor, this component is qualified to AEC-Q200 automotive standards and operates across -55°C to 155°C. Substitute Part Grouping Explanation

Substitution eligibility is determined by strict equivalence across the following critical parameters: resistance value (330 Ohms), tolerance (±5% minimum), power rating (0.063W minimum), package format (0402), composition (thick film), operating temperature range (-55°C to 155°C), and RoHS3 compliance. Parts are categorized as direct substitutes when all parameters match the original specification. Upgrade substitutes offer improved tolerance (±1%) while maintaining all other electrical and mechanical characteristics. Similar substitutes meet core electrical requirements but may differ in automotive qualification or temperature coefficient specifications.

Engineering Selection Recommendations

Direct Substitutes (Equivalent Replacement): CRCW0402330RJNED, ERJ-2GEJ331X, RMCF0402JT330R, and CR0402-JW-331GLF are functionally equivalent to MCR01MZPJ331 across all critical electrical parameters. CRCW0402330RJNED and RMCF0402JT330R maintain AEC-Q200 automotive qualification. ERJ-2GEJ331X provides higher power rating (0.1W) while maintaining automotive qualification. RC0402JR-07330RL meets electrical specifications but lacks automotive certification.

Upgrade Substitute (Enhanced Performance): CRCW0402330RFKED offers improved tolerance (±1% versus ±5%) and lower temperature coefficient (±100ppm/°C versus ±200ppm/°C) while maintaining identical package, power rating, and AEC-Q200 qualification. This part is suitable for applications requiring tighter tolerance control.
